Modified Files: src/sys/arch/arm/cortex [netbsd-8]: gic.c Log Message: Pull up following revision(s) (requested by skrll in ticket #8): sys/arch/arm/cortex/gic.c: revision 1.22 Initialise all the SGI/PPI priorities for all CPUs to mask the interrupts To generate a diff of this commit: cvs rdiff -u -r1.21 -r1.21.2.1 src/sys/arch/arm/cortex/gic.c Please note that diffs are not public domain; they are subject to the copyright notices on the relevant files.
